Cat-Griz Weekend It is always a great day to be a Bobcat, but what a weekend it was in Bozeman! MSU Volleyball got the weekend started right with a 3-0 sweep of UM. Nearly 4,000 fans packed Worthington Arena Friday night and sparked the team to season sweep of the Griz. The win also solidified the team's spot in the Big Sky Conference tournament held this week in Sacramento, CA and you can watch every match here. Good luck to MSU Volleyball! On Saturday, the Great Divide trophy came back to Bozeman after a 34-11 beatdown of UM. Not only that, but the win also clinched the first 12-0 regular season in Big Sky Conference history! The atmosphere in Bobcat Stadium was electric as it has been all year. We need that same energy throughout the playoffs! Then on Sunday, the football team, coaches, staff, and fans gathered in the Brick Breeden Fieldhouse for the 2024 FCS Playoff Selection Show. The Bobcats landed the #1 seed for the first time in school history and home field advantage throughout the FCS Playoffs. Congrats to Coach Vigen and the entire football program for an unprecedented regular season. To finish the weekend, the men's basketball kicked off the Basketball Traveler's Invitational inside the Brick Breeden Fieldhouse with a 78-58 win over Southern Mississippi. Other MSU Sports In Coach Binford's 20th season leading MSU women's basketball, the team is off to a hot start currently sitting at 4-1. Congratulations to the men's and women's cross-country teams for both finishing second at the Big Sky Conference Championships and seventh and tenth respectively at the NCAA Mountain Regional. Men's and women's tennis wrapped up a successful fall season as did women's golf. Bobcat Rodeo wrapped up the fall season in Dillion and both are ranked #1 in the Big Sky Region and 3rd and 10th in the nation, respectively. Congratulations Keely Cashman as she was designated an NCAA elite student-athlete and MSU ski teams kickoff their season as three Bobcats will race in the 2024-25 FIA Alpine World Cup. Bobcat Club Annual Scholarship Fund Scholarships continue to be the lifeblood of any athletic department, including ours. The costs to provide a first-class experience for our Bobcat student-athletes continue to rise, thus the need for supporting the Bobcat Club has never been more important. As the fundamental resource to recruiting and retaining championship caliber student-athletes, the Bobcat Club is critical to the success of our athletic programs. Since 2016, athletic scholarship expenses have risen more than $1M, and your support of the Bobcat Club and of our student-athletes is more essential than ever. With the Bobcat Club Annual Scholarship Fund generating over $3M annually, we are only $300,000 away from fully funding all our scholarship expenses entirely through the Bobcat Club.
